diff options
| author | Rashil Gandhi <rashil2000@gmail.com> | 2021-10-27 13:20:40 +0530 |
|---|---|---|
| committer | Junegunn Choi <junegunn.c@gmail.com> | 2021-11-02 15:56:20 +0900 |
| commit | 7c3f42bbbaf06a9dfabf50585de54d5e675992be (patch) | |
| tree | 7fbbba5e29f3b571010c7601b80cb27543b70056 /src/terminal_windows.go | |
| parent | edac9820b54d8db7ef667c2d79b9e526c625f59d (diff) | |
| download | fzf-7c3f42bbbaf06a9dfabf50585de54d5e675992be.tar.gz | |
Fix powershell escaping
Diffstat (limited to 'src/terminal_windows.go')
| -rw-r--r-- | src/terminal_windows.go |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/terminal_windows.go b/src/terminal_windows.go index 7ba64dff..5e748733 100644 --- a/src/terminal_windows.go +++ b/src/terminal_windows.go @@ -37,7 +37,7 @@ func quoteEntry(entry string) string { return "^" + match }) } else if strings.Contains(shell, "pwsh") || strings.Contains(shell, "powershell") { - escaped := strings.Replace(entry, `"`, `""`, -1) + escaped := strings.Replace(entry, `"`, `\"`, -1) return "'" + strings.Replace(escaped, "'", "''", -1) + "'" } else { return "'" + strings.Replace(entry, "'", "'\\''", -1) + "'" |
